Prefers a light sandy loam and a sunny position. The wild lettuce is cultivated as a medicinal plant in many areas of Europe.
Leaves - raw or cooked. Very tender. Caution is advised, see the notes above on toxicity. A mild flavored oil, used in cooking, is obtained from the seeds.
Seed - sow spring or autumn in situ and only just cover the seed. Germination is usually fairly quick.
Grassy places by roads, canals etc and on banks near the sea, usually on calcareous soils.
